Kiapa
Kiapa is a fictional planet located in the outer rim of the Kepler-186 system. It is a terrestrial world with a predominantly arid climate, characterized by vast deserts, rocky plains, and deep canyons. The planet orbits a red dwarf star, Kepler-186, which provides a dim and reddish light to its surface.
The atmosphere of Kiapa is thin, composed mainly of nitrogen and argon, with trace amounts of oxygen.
